I currently run Opencart 1.5.6.2. I am wondering whether to upgrade to the latest version and how much work it will be. Will I have to repurchase any extensions I have or re-download them for the new version? Will any changes to the code and css be affected.
Not sure where to start to be honest.

Yes, you will need to download the current version of each module and theme that you have. Most developers shouldn't be charging for the new version but anything is possible. You won't know for sure until you go and take a look at each of them.
I would suggest upgrading to v2.2 for sure. It can be tricky but Q has created an upgrade script (look in the 2.x install upgrade section of the forum) and it works well.
